#e85926 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e85926 is composed of 91% red, 34.9% green and 14.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.6% magenta, 83.6%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 15.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#e85926 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b24c with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#e85926 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e85926 has RGB values of R:232, G:89, B:38 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.62, Y:0.84,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15227174.

Shades and Tints of #e85926
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0501 is the darkest color, while #fffc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#e85926
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8582 is the less saturated color, while #fa5014 is the most saturated one.
